MP3 Audio CD. The House in the Mist by Anna Katherine Green
Famous for her perfectly plotted detective stories, crafted with the greatest legal accuracy possible and detailed character depictions, Anna Katherine Green created a story that the reader cannot put down ? once you start reading The House in the Mist, you will probably read it in one go. The events come in such a rapid succession and there are so many twists in the story! One of the first writers of detective fiction in America, Anna Katherine Green ranks among the greatest such as Sir Arthur Conan Doyle and Agatha Christie herself ? and this is probably one of her best pieces.
The story starts with the depiction of a young gentleman traveling in western Pennsylvania who arrives at a large mansion in a remote rural area on a dark and misty evening. His arrival interrupts the preparations for a will to be read. There are many people attending the reading of the will ? it is about the estate of the deceased and this is where the story takes a thrilling turn. The fortune to be divided is huge, so there will be crime and murder to get it, so you can anticipate a lot of exciting events.
The House in the Mist is the story that gives the title of the book, and it is indeed the short story that occupies most of it, but the volume is in fact a small collection of Green's writings. The other two stories in the book, The Ruby and the Caldron and The Hermit, are two detective stories that demonstrate the writer's talent as a story teller and a creator of powerful characters as well. Both stories are full of exciting and unexpected turns and both provide excellent reads for those who are already familiar with Green's work and for those who are just becoming familiar with her peculiar style.
